What is the origin of the name Srdan?

Srdan is a Balkan name. Srdan is a South Slavic name derived from the root "srd" meaning "heart," with the suffix "-an" forming an adjective, thus meaning "of the heart" or "hearty." The name has been used primarily among Serbian, Croatian, and other Balkan populations since medieval times, with documented use in Serbian Orthodox Christian communities and notable bearers in 20th-century Balkan history.
